In this 2 part workshop, the age old techniques of Ayurveda, the Medicinal Science of India, will be presented for yogis and health practitioners to promote optimal health.
In the first session, we will discover our constitutions from the Ayurvedic perspective and how to alter our diets/life style to live in harmony with them. Herbal remedies, teas, and food choices will be discussed and tried.
The second session will be the “A, B, C,s” of how to do an at-home Spring Cleanse. We will explore thoroughly why and when this cleansing should be done. Plus, if there are any contra-indictations to doing a cleanse or fast. Plus, a juice preparation demonstration will be part of this session. Lots of juice for everyone to try and enjoy.

Join the directors of AYM for this month long 200 hour intensive to study and practice the ancient techniques of Yoga complimented by the practices of Ayurveda, Bodywork therapies, Anatomy & Physiology, Meditation and East/West Philosophy. Anita Sharma and Joanna Abbot will be guest teachers for this program. All trainings at AYM are recognized and certified through The Yoga Alliance of North America.

In this meditation course, a step-by-step approach to meditation will be presented, with exercises that introduce the rich possibilities of this age-old spiritual practice of self-awareness.
In 4 sessions over 4 weeks, we will investigate the seven factors of awareness through traditional and contemporary practices. When these factors are nurtured, they become attitudes which support ease, humour and clarity in our daily meditation routines.
This workshop is appropriate for anyone new to meditation or to those who would like a better understanding of the foundations of meditation practice.

Opening to the Ground focuses on finding a sense of balance within the pelvis, releasing tension, reducing effort, finding neutral, and experiencing
the liberation of the hips. We will also take a look at how tightness in the hips can affect the rest of the body. This workshop is designed for people with a regular asana practice of any level, all are welcome to come and explore.
